So what is the matter with these disbelievers, that they stare at you (O dear Prophet Mohammed peace and blessings be upon him)? 36 On the right hand and on the left, in sundry parties? 37 Does every one of them wish to enter the garden of tranquility? 38 Not so; for We have created them of what they know. 39 So I swear by the Lord of every East and every West, that We are indeed Able. 40 to exchange them with others better than they; nothing can outstrip Us! 41 Therefore leave them, involved in their indecencies and play, till they confront their day which they are promised. 42 the Day when they shall come forth in haste from their graves, as if racing towards a goal-post, 43 their eyes are humbled and they are covered with humiliation. Such is the Day that they were promised. 44
God the Almighty always says the truth.
End of Surah: The Heights (Al-Ma'aarej). Sent down in Mecca after Incontestable (Al-Haaqqah) before The News (Al-Naba')
